Escalating Violence: Israel-Hamas Conflict Reignites with Fresh Strikes and Ground Offensive

Israeli military officials claim that their objectives in northern Gaza are "nearly completed," while ground forces are now operating in southern Gaza. The death toll in Gaza continues to rise, with almost 1.9 million people, over 80% of the population, displaced. Israeli airstrikes have targeted Hamas infrastructure, including a school, while deadly raids have occurred near Jerusalem. Telecom services are down in Gaza City and northern Gaza, and efforts are being made to restore connectivity. Activists are helping Palestinians stay connected amid the conflict. The Israeli military has killed two suspected militants in the West Bank, and arrests have been made in the area.
